'They are totally heroes.' CT firefighters return home after battling Canadian wildfires

Six firefighters from the Connecticut Interstate Fire Crew returned to DEEP's Eastern District headquarters in Marlborough after two weeks in Quebec.

A half dozen Connecticut first responders who helped battle the Canadian wildfires were given a hero's welcome home Wednesday night.

Six firefighters from the Connecticut Interstate Fire Crew returned to DEEP's Eastern District headquarters in Marlborough after two weeks in Quebec.

“They are totally heroes," says a family member of Stacey Shaffer, one of the firefighters. "That is not easy work, and we’re so proud of all of them."

Firefighter Ethan Lehr says he was happy to be able to help the communities that were impacted.

"It was good to repay the favor," Lehr says. "They helped us a few years ago when we had our erratic fire season in the fall. It was cool to actually run into one of the guys who actually came down to Connecticut to help with the Hawthorne Fire and other things like that in 2024."

DEEP acting Commissioner Emma Cimino, who helped welcome the first responders back to Connecticut, says these brave firefighters truly make a difference.

“It’s incredible the work they do," Cimino says. "We’re so grateful as a state to be able to offer assistance to Canada. They’ve come to help us when we needed assistance a couple years ago with the Hawthorne fire, so we’re just glad to have this reciprocal relationship and glad these brave guys volunteered to help out."
